/*
 * Fixture: ws_reconnect_flap.json
 *
 * Hey future maintainer — this replays the infamous Gullwing reconnect
 * bug: the client reconnects mid-handshake and we double-subscribe to
 * the ticker channel. Keep the 250ms jitter in the fixture; without it
 * the race never triggers locally. The mock relay validates each replay
 * session, so the harness authenticates using the token below.
 */

login token, yajeg-fawif: eyJhbGciOiJIUzI1NiIsInR5cCI6IkpXVCJ9.eyJzdWIiOiIEdPQYnZXaZIn0.HSRTnYZBx0Qc

## Transcode Farm — Environment Variables

Applies to the Murkwell transcoding farm only. Key vars: `FARM_REGION` (must match the ingest node), `TRANSCODE_CONCURRENCY` (default 8, don't raise on spot nodes), `SEGMENT_TTL_MIN` (cleanup window, default 120). Support: if jobs stall in QUEUED, check `FARM_REGION` first — it's the usual culprit. Workers also need the dispatcher credential to pull jobs; it sits on the line directly after these settings.

secret setting of yagep-bahif: LEDGER_TOKEN8=7eb0ad88

### Step 4 — Port relevance tuning notes

Quick one for the sync: when migrating Searchlark from v2 to v3, the old relevance tuning notes don't carry over automatically. Copy the boost weights and decay curves by hand before cutover, or ranking reverts to defaults. The v2 values we're carrying forward are listed below.

config for yahof-tajop:
zorath:
  pin: 7493
  metrics_host: metrics.zorath.tolvaqsys.internal
  tenant: praiel
  seal: seal_fd9cd4f1

Hey — handing over the Contrastly audit work before my rotation ends. The color-contrast scan of the Duskwillow dashboard is about 70% done; remaining pages are in the audit tracker, flagged by severity. Watch out for the chart components — their computed colors don't match the design tokens, so verify in-browser. Fixes go through the usual accessibility review queue. If anything's unclear once you pick this up, just email me at the address below.

alerts address for kafof-bagag: kasael@olvarqdyn.corp